如何從文字檔案中刪除所有空白行?

時間 2025-04-05 08:35:20

1樓:七彩虹科技****

在word主選單「開始」選單--「選單--點選「查詢和替換」後彈出對話方塊。

在彈出的對話方塊中,查詢內容處 輸入「 ^p^p 」,替換為處輸入「 ^p 」,然後選「全部替換」,彈出小對話方塊點選確定後,關閉。

這種方法可刪掉文件中因自動換行符造成的多餘空行,但還有一些空行是刪不掉的,需要再用下面的其他方法。

對於文件中的手動換行符(「shift+回車」),就要用「 ^l^l 」替換成「 ^l 」(這裡用的不是1,而是l字母的小寫)或直接用替換對話方塊裡的「特殊字元」,選擇裡面的「有手動換行符」來進行替換,也可以去掉文件中的一些多餘空行。

對於自動和手動換行符交替的情況,可用「 ^p ^l 」替換成「 ^l 」或「 ^l ^p」替換成「 ^l 」也可以去掉文件中的一些多餘空行。

上述三種方法可以去除文件中的大部分空行,如果還剩有空行,可以再用下面方法試一試。

用「^l ^l」(兩個換行符之間有乙個空格)替換成「^l」,這種方法是用來對付前面有空格的換行符。

怎麼刪除文段中空格

2樓:匿名使用者

把word同一段落中的文字之間多餘的空格去掉的操作步驟如下:『

1、首先,在「開始」裡,點選上方的「查詢替換」,再點選其中的「替換」

2、進入「替換」的頁面後, 用滑鼠單擊一下「查詢內容(n)」,然後點選下面的「特殊格式(e)」,出現下拉選項,點選「段落標記(p)」

3、這樣,在「查詢內容(n)」這一欄,就會出現「^p」這個段落符號,重複點選一次「特殊格式(e)」,出現下拉選項,點選「段落標記(p)」。這樣,在「查詢內容(n)」這一欄,就會出現「^p^p」

4、滑鼠點選「替換為(i)」,用一樣的方法---點選一次「特殊格式(e)」,出現下拉選項,點選「段落標記(p)」,5、這樣,在「替換為(i)」這一欄裡出現「^p」這個段落符號,然後點選下面的「全部替換(a)」

6、出現替換結果的提示框,點選「確定」

7、退回「查詢和替換」頁面,點選「關閉」,這樣就全部一次性完成對全文段落空格的刪除啦。

怎麼用批處理刪除當前目錄下所有文字檔案中指定字串之前的內容

批處理檔案放你那當前目錄下,假定要找的字串是abcd,執行後將把在此之前的所有內容 包括本行之前的及上面所有行 刪去,未找到這字串的文字則不動 echo on setlocal enabledelayedexpansion set str abcd for f delims i in findstr...

matlab怎樣從文字檔案中讀入資料到矩陣

大野瘦子 開啟檔案 注意修改檔名 fid fopen 480684994.txt rt if fid 0,return,end 讀檔案直到結束 while feof fid 每次讀入一行 s fgetl fid 以空格作為資料項的分隔符 以matlab r2012b為例。首先開啟matlab 選擇c...

delphi比較兩個文字檔案刪除相同資料

用dbgrid?這個和資料庫毫無關係呀,應該用stringgrid或者listbox就可以了。其實最好不用介面元素,直接把刪除掉的資訊儲存到另外乙個文字檔案中,每行以分開為兩列,當你想用什麼來顯示時,再裝載也不遲,例如顯示到listbox,用listbox.items.loadfromfile,顯示...